Richard Tuff...Artist
Richard Tuff is both an accomplished painter and printmaker. Since being published by CCA Galleries his work has been prominently featured in magazines and newspapers, including the Independent.
Richard Tuff, having completed his studies at Winchester School of Art, moved to Cornwall at the end of 1988 and began to concentrate on his paintings.
Richard Tuff printed his first silkscreen with Coriander Studios in 1993 and transferred his gouache technique very successfully to the new medium. Since then Richard's prints have gone from strength to strength with demand outstripping supply.
Richard's landscapes go beyond the traditional and demonstrate an interest in interlocking abstract areas to of subtle tones.
Richard's compositions are coloured in harmonious hues that cleverly capture the effects of light. Richard often paints Cornish harbours and towns, each time evoking the essence of the West Country and it's coastline. In the past Richard's influences came from further afield, in the harbours and bazaars of Morocco and the street scenes of Brazil, where the emphasis remained on colours and light.
However, like so many artists before him, the lure of Cornwall is very strong. It continues to be Richard's greatest source of inspiration and his home.
